Shrub pruning is a crucial practice for maintaining healthy, attractive shrubs while managing their size and shape. Pruning eliminates dead, harmed, or unhealthy branches, motivates brand-new development, and promotes flowering or fruiting. Each shrub types might have specific pruning requirements, including timing, cut positioning, and method. The procedure includes examining the plant's structure, selectively trimming branches, and thinning dense areas to improve airflow and light penetration. Seasonal factors to consider ensure that pruning does not interfere with blooming cycles or stress the plant during vital growth durations. Consistent shrub pruning boosts both aesthetic appeal and plant health. Proper care allows shrubs to preserve a balanced type, thrive in the landscape, and contribute positively to the total design of the outside space
